Prof. Dr. Cees Flinterman
In November 2019, Cees Flinterman will turn 75. During his very active academic and professional life dedicated to the development of International Law and specifically to the protection of Human Rights in the framework of the UN Treaty bodies, Cees has worked together with numerous colleagues all around the globe. His work in this international context has been praised at several occasions.
Cees Flinterman has, however, also been one of the founding fathers of the law faculty in Maastricht. He has been very actively involved in the setting up of the new curriculum, the implementation of the problem based teaching philosophy and the strong position of international law and human rights in the curriculum of legal education in Maastricht from the very beginning. Furthermore, he served as Dean of this very young faculty in the period between 1984 -1986.
During his Maastricht period he encouraged many young students in their interest for international law and human rights during his lectures and tutorials, but he also supervised successfully many PhDs; he is actually still doing this until today with great enthusiasm.
